Taken from DiGi website :

"All DiGi Prepaid customers can use Missed Call Alert(tm), automatically, with or without voicemail. If you no longer wish to use it, just deactivate it anytime by calling DiGi Customer Service at 016-221 1800.

Note: if you've subscribed to the Missed Call Alert(tm) service, you may receive promotional messages sent by DiGi from time to time"
